Representative Deb Kiel Votes in Favor of K-12 Education Finance Bill


St. Paul – Today Legislators voted in favor of the K-12 Education finance bill. The bill, as proposed, will increase per-pupil funding through 2014 and is proposed to add funding for small schools with less than 1,000 students.

This budget bill aims to fund new enrollment options for students in low-performing districts.

It also repeals the integration aid program and redistributes the money to the per-pupil formula to benefit every student across the state.

“Our school districts need to know that they can make sound decisions for their school districts. They know what is going on in our local schools and the reforms that need to be made,” said Rep. Kiel. “By removing these mandates we are giving our school boards the opportunity to enact reforms that can improve our schools and close the achievement gap.”

This bill also creates a new teacher evaluation system based on student academic achievement and locally-determined factors. This new evaluation will replace the seniority-based retention process relieving districts of state-imposed mandates. The new teacher evaluation program gives local districts a say over how their teachers are evaluated and ends the “last hired, first fired” way of evaluating teachers.

The bill passed with a 68-59 vote.
